My blower took some serious sun damage to the plastic parts from sitting outside last year, so I was in the market for something to cover it going forward.This cover seems to be fairly thick material. It comes in a handy storage bag for when it's not in use, which appears to be made from the same material.I like that it has labels for front and back to more easily orient it. Also, that it has handle loops near where the snow blower handles are. I'm not sure the reasoning for them but the come in handy for pulling it off or straightening it up.It's got a vent on the front to keep the air moving and stop moisture build up inside. It's also got a stretchable/adjustable line sewn into bottom which keeps everything tidy and tucked in. It also has a strap and snap buckle which goes from one side to the other. This will help it to stay in place when the wind picks up.I found that you need to get the back oriented and over the handles before fitting the front. As a universal fit, and at this price point, I'm not really expecting it to fit like a glove. It's not overly baggy or overly stretched, so it seems a good medium to me.Overall I'm happy with it. I think it should hold up fine to keep my 28" Craftsman 2 stage out of the weather for some years to come.

This snow blower cover is made from 100% polyester and comes in a handy storage bag. The inside of the black section seems like a vinyl backing, but the tag doesn't mention vinyl or PVC at all. It's stated as 600D but seems kind of thin. At the same time it feels like a decent quality material. There is a photo on the product page that says "Anti-UV" but there is nothing stating it's UV treated, so we'll see how well it holds up to the sun. It does have a tag on the underside indicating the Front, as stated on the product page, to help with installation. The front and rear vents are good size and should help with condensation and wind. I've had numerous covers that balloon in the wind and end up next door. The strap and buckle on the bottom should prevent that as well. The strap was easy to slide under and adjust, yet doesn't slip when pulled on. There are two handles on the top-rear for easy removal. Being stored outside, these will help when there's a pile of snow on top of it. I slipped the handles over the auger and drive levers before fastening the strap to help keep everything in place and hopefully prevent the levers from poking through the cover. I have an MTD 28" 10hp as my primary blower. The cover fit this almost perfectly with the exception of the very bottom of the tires. Anything larger, such as the Ariens, it may not fit so well. As others have said, be sure to measure first before you order.
